1999 Hyundai Tiburon vs. 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e

To start off, 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1999 Hyundai Tiburon.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1999 Hyundai Tiburon would be higher. At 2,701 cc (6 cylinders), 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e (170 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 30 more horse power than 1999 Hyundai Tiburon. (140 HP @ 5800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e should accelerate faster than 1999 Hyundai Tiburon.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Hyundai Tiburon weights approximately 305 kg more than 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e (245 Nm) has 80 more torque (in Nm) than 1999 Hyundai Tiburon. (165 Nm). This means 2006 Hyundai Santa Fe will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1999 Hyundai Tiburon.
